Output 93faf45cd8a1285c2d7870799029dc0bdbb6d2b558a7f7815b02fa20e1f35571:1

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d59a56101b9e329ac8635e7f4be726c31f89f0c3 OP_EQUAL
address
3MASjsPjS17KHWchgXZsmCSKTeTNxWgPJz
transaction
93faf45cd8a1285c2d7870799029dc0bdbb6d2b558a7f7815b02fa20e1f35571
spent
true